Why Purple Hair Dye For Gray Hair Is Necessary
I’ve found that purple hair dye for gray hair is necessary because gray strands can often look dull, yellow, or uneven over time. When I use purple dye or a purple-toned product, it helps cancel out those unwanted warm tones and makes my hair look cleaner, brighter, and more polished. It gives my gray hair a fresher appearance without making it look overly dark.
I also like that purple dye helps my gray hair look more balanced. Gray hair can sometimes appear coarse or flat, and the purple tint adds a soft, cool tone that makes it look more vibrant. Best Type of Purple Dye for My Gray Hair
I’ve learned that not all purple dyes work the same way on gray hair. If I want a subtle tone, I usually go for a semi-permanent dye or a purple conditioner. If I want longer-lasting results, I choose a demi-permanent formula. For full gray coverage with a purple finish, I look for a permanent dye that specifically mentions gray coverage on the label.
How I Match the Shade to My Hair
I always think about my current hair color before choosing a purple shade. If my gray hair is mostly silver, lighter purple shades like lilac or pastel violet look softer and more natural. If my hair has yellow or brassy tones, a richer purple can help balance that out better. I try to avoid shades that are too dark unless I want a bold, dramatic look.

How Long I Want It to Last
I always decide how long I want the color to stay before I buy. Temporary dyes wash out quickly and are great if I only want to test the look. Semi-permanent dyes last several shampoos, which works well for me if I like changing shades often. Permanent dyes last the longest, but I only choose them when I’m sure I want a long-term purple result.
